Brownhill Creek Recreation Park — Attraction in Adelaide

Name
Brownhill Creek Recreation Park
Description
Brownhill Creek Recreation Park is a protected area located about 8 kilometres south of the Adelaide city centre in City of Mitcham along part of the course of the Brown Hill Creek.

If you live in the area, I implore you to visit. Photographers and Exercisers alike will love this place. The tails are not challenging so it can make part of your normal local walk and the sites are beautiful. KEEP IN MIND when walking the trail Google maps shows roads that intersect with the walking trails. It seams these roads are actually l form part of the park’s infrastructure and as such don’t take you to the surrounding residential suburbs. The trails are narrow so watch out for bike riders who can pass you with out warning and quite fast. No COVID-19 restrictions IE no social distancing or face masks enforced.

Great spot for either camping or with a caravan/campervan. Close to town so you can do the 20 minute walk or drive in a couple of minutes. Even though its so close to the city you feel like your tucked away with all the trees and quiet sounds of nature. Plenty of cooking facilities, showers and toilets. If you need to catch up on some washing they have you covered with washing machines and clothesline just make sure you have some pegs, or ask someone who has been set up for awhile as everyone there is super friendly and notices a few people where staying here for a few months. Even someone walking an alpaca!

The park next to this campsite has such a relaxing and pleasant atmosphere. Many people come here to walk their dogs or go for a run. While taking a stroll, we were lucky enough to spot a few koalas lazily napping in the trees—and even luckier, we saw a white deer running by! I really love nature, and staying here felt so peaceful. Even having a picnic at noon was really enjoyable. However, there are a lot of birds around here. I was a bit scared they might try to attack people (though I don’t think they actually would), and they can be really noisy.
